About this experience
Travel back in time on a private journey that weaves through Portugal’s soul—where sacred legends, royal grandeur, and quiet beauty come to life. Begin in Tomar, the once-mysterious home of the Knights Templar. Explore the majestic Convent of Christ, a UNESCO World Heritage Site that still echoes with centuries of power and devotion. Walk the winding lanes of the old town, where stone walls whisper ancient stories. Then, head north to Coimbra—Portugal’s cradle of knowledge. Wander the halls of its historic university, marvel at the baroque Joanina Library, and feel the rhythm of a city shaped by poetry, music, and memory. Gaze over the Mondego River, where past and present meet. With private transport, a relaxed pace, and your own guide to bring it all to life, this is more than a tour—it’s a deep, unforgettable journey through Portugal’s heart.

Disappointed
We had a full day (10 hour) 2 city trip with a car and driver/guide. It began by the driver calling at 9 AM to say that he was running late. He showed up in a 13-year-old van with 300,000 km on it, with a stained roof, a cigarette burn in the seat and a broken arm rest. The driver/guide smokes incessantly (although thankfully not in the van) and his clothes and person reek of smoke. When we arrived in Coimbra, the driver had difficulty finding his way up the hill because of road construction. One would assume that a local guy should know his way around. He said he was picking up the tickets for the famous library. I had read they were hard to get and often they sold out. I assumed he booked in advance. We had about 15 minutes to get the tickets and get to the library for the alleged time-slot. As it turned out, he did not book the tickets in advance. So we then had three hours to spend in the city before the 2:20 slot he was able to get. I asked if we could see some of the other sights at the university. he said the tickets covered everything and we would probably be able to see the chapel and great hall. Unfortunately this was not true as everything was closed for lunch until 2. Shouldn't a local guide know that? We arrived in the second city, Tomar, at 4:30. Allegedly this gave us 2 hours to see the famous castle/chapel. He bought the tickets but did not accompany us which surprised me because the place is large and some guidance would have been nice. 15 minutes into the visit, a guard advised us we had to “move along” because they were closing early for an event. The driver/ guide did try to show us some other things. he took us to see the church in the downtown area and to a nearby aqueduct. Overall I was disappointed. I paid $593.96 to see two cities in a relaxed manner and instead was rushed seeing the important things I booked the tour to visit.
